Rotation note for the weekly sync: we rotated the signing key for Pipsqueak, our deploy-status chat bot, after the old one aged past policy. Nothing broke, which was a pleasant surprise — Pipsqueak kept posting rollout updates to the channel the whole time. Old key is revoked as of Tuesday; any webhook payloads signed with it will now bounce. If you run a Pipsqueak integration, update your verifier config this week. For reference, the new key is below.

deploy key for kahag-kagaf: bky9_uLYdkfG6Z

## Support

ParcelPing webhook issues: check delivery logs in the Drayton console first. Retries run automatically for 24h; after that, events are dead-lettered. Do not replay manually during a release freeze. For signature mismatches or dropped events that block a release, contact the Freightline integrations desk at the address below.

escalation mailbox, kaweg-kahif: druwyn.sordor@nelvroworks.corp

## Finance Review Summary — Quarterly Cash-Flow Forecast

The forecast for next quarter shows operating inflows of steady growth, driven by the Penhale contract milestones and seasonal uplift in the Marrow Ridge region. Outflows rise modestly on the Corvess tooling upgrade. Net position remains positive, though the buffer narrows in month two before recovering. Receivables aging is improving. The finance team should review assumptions before the variance call. One planning item underpins these figures and stays internal.

internal memo for kajep-tawip: The renewal with Holaelix Group closes at $10 million a year, 5 percent below the last contract. Project Wenael slips by two quarters because of the tooling delay.